1/10/2009 | Men's Ice Hockey
Senior forward Ryan Gervais (Chicago, Ill.) scored a goal and added two assists on Saturday night to spark Nichols to a 5-2 comeback victory over the Franklin Pierce University ice hockey team in ECAC Northeast Conference play at The Winchendon School Ice Arena. Nichols junior forward Zeke Costello (Shelby Township, Mich.) chipped in with a pair of goals as the Bison netted five unanswered tallies to erase the Ravens’ two-goal lead, taken within the first six minutes of the game.

1/10/2009 | Women's Basketball
The Nichols College women’s basketball team opened The Commonwealth Coast Conference play with a 67-53 win over Roger Williams University Saturday afternoon. The Bison were led by a double-double from sophomore Michele Guerin (Chicopee, Mass.), who posted 14 points and 10 rebounds off the bench. The win marked the ninth-straight for the Bison, who improve to 10-2 on the season and 1-0 in TCCC action. The Hawks drop to 2-10 overall and 0-1 in conference play.

1/10/2009 | Women's Ice Hockey
Freshman forward Stacey Hochkins scored three goals as the Holy Cross women’s ice hockey team shut out Nichols, 6-0, in ECAC East action Saturday afternoon at the Hart Center. With the win, Holy Cross improves to 12-0-1 (8-0-1 ECAC) and remains unbeaten, while Nichols falls to 1-10-0 (0-7-0 ECAC). Nichols first-year goaltender Christine Mazza (Dedham, Mass) shouldered the loss with 47 saves.

1.10.09 | Men's Basketball

Four players scored in double digits, including first-year forward Pete Atkins (Gainesville, Fla.), who put up 20 points and 11 rebounds, to lead the Nichols College men’s basketball team to an 81-71 win over visiting Roger Williams College in The Commonwealth Coast Conference opener for both teams Saturday afternoon. Nichols (6-7, 1-0 TCCC) expanded on a three-point halftime lead, and received 19 points from junior guard Chris Paquin (Barre, Mass.) and 16 points from junior guard Bryan Riley (West Boylston, Mass.), 12 of which came at the free-throw line.

1.7.09 | Football
Nichols College junior Lawrence Scott (Oxford, Mass.) has been named to the Eastern Collegiate Athletic Conference Division III New England All-Star Team, announced earlier this week. The post-season award marks the third this year for the return specialist who led the New England Football Conference and ranked eighth in the nation averaging 28.7 yards per kick return.

1.6.09 | Women's Ice Hockey
Nichols College junior Melissa Mansfield (Medford, N.Y.) has been named the Eastern Collegiate Athletic Conference East Women’s Hockey League Goaltender of the Week, for play ending Sunday, January 4, 2009. Mansfield backstopped the Bison to their first collegiate victory, earning her first career shutout win in the 1-0 win over Chatham at the St. Michael’s Holiday Tournament.

1.5.09 | Women's Basketball
Nichols College women's basketball senior guard MaryLynn Skarzenski (Woodbridge, N.J.) has been named The Eastern Collegiate Athletic Conference Division III New England and The Commonwealth Coast Conference Player of the Week, for play ending Sunday, January 4, 2009. Skarzenski was named the Most Valuable Player of the Key Largo Classic after leading the Bison to a pair of victories and helping her team extend its winning streak to eight games.
